IT Certifications Increase Job Effectiveness

Salary aside, those who have recently earned an IT certification report increased job effectiveness:
52% say their expertise is more sought after within their organization.
45% have implemented efficiencies.
43% are faster at performing their job.
23% state that product/service deployments have gone smoother.

Think about these numbers for a moment. Earning just one new IT certification results in more than half of IT professionals feeling that their skill set is even more valued within their business.
Nearly half have utilized their new skills to increase efficiency and effectiveness within their organization.
And nearly the same percentage are simply performing at a faster rate, thereby creating their own efficiencies...which ultimately contributes to a more nimble and agile infrastructure.

All from just one new IT certification.

Certified professionals are better at closing skills gaps, satisfying client requests and increasing productivity while taking less time to do so. What business wouldn’t want that?
